add stm32f4 discovery and fix m4 fpu bug
This commit is contained in:
@@ -25,7 +25,7 @@
|
||||
#define TOS_CFG_CPU_HRTIMER_EN 0u
|
||||
#define TOS_CFG_CPU_LEAD_ZEROS_ASM_PRESENT 1u
|
||||
|
||||
#ifndef ARMVFP
|
||||
#ifndef __ARMVFP__
|
||||
#define TOS_CFG_CPU_ARM_FPU_EN 0u
|
||||
#else
|
||||
#define TOS_CFG_CPU_ARM_FPU_EN 1u
|
||||
|
@@ -65,6 +65,11 @@ __PORT__ void port_systick_suspend(void)
|
||||
SysTick->CTRL &= ~SysTick_CTRL_TICKINT_Msk;
|
||||
}
|
||||
|
||||
__PORT__ k_cycle_t port_systick_max_reload_cycle(void)
|
||||
{
|
||||
return SysTick_LOAD_RELOAD_Msk;
|
||||
}
|
||||
|
||||
__PORT__ void port_systick_reload(uint32_t cycle_per_tick)
|
||||
{
|
||||
uint32_t max_cycle;
|
||||
|
@@ -65,6 +65,11 @@ __PORT__ void port_systick_suspend(void)
|
||||
SysTick->CTRL &= ~SysTick_CTRL_TICKINT_Msk;
|
||||
}
|
||||
|
||||
__PORT__ k_cycle_t port_systick_max_reload_cycle(void)
|
||||
{
|
||||
return SysTick_LOAD_RELOAD_Msk;
|
||||
}
|
||||
|
||||
__PORT__ void port_systick_reload(uint32_t cycle_per_tick)
|
||||
{
|
||||
uint32_t max_cycle;
|
||||
|
@@ -25,7 +25,7 @@
|
||||
#define TOS_CFG_CPU_HRTIMER_EN 0u
|
||||
#define TOS_CFG_CPU_LEAD_ZEROS_ASM_PRESENT 1u
|
||||
|
||||
#ifndef ARMVFP
|
||||
#ifndef __ARMVFP__
|
||||
#define TOS_CFG_CPU_ARM_FPU_EN 0u
|
||||
#else
|
||||
#define TOS_CFG_CPU_ARM_FPU_EN 1u
|
||||
|
Reference in New Issue
Block a user